The automation of security controls

Let us now look at how security controls can be automated into a DevOps framework for an Azure workload. There are various security checks that require to be deployed when the new VM is created/started. Some of them are given below:

Implement Anti-Virus checks for VM

  • If the VM is driving a web application, include it for web application vulnerability assessment.
  • Include the VM for network vulnerability assessment.
  • Configure the VM to send logs to the security log monitoring application.

Best practices

Just like there are various banking workflows and methods, there demand to be various testing techniques. This end-to-end process will assure that the application in question functions well, is secure, and gives a better user experience

Security testing:

While all other aspects of application testing are necessary, security tops the list, as illegal access and loss of data can cost a financial institution millions of dollars. The application should not only be able to withstand cyber-crimes but it requires to comply with industry standards as well.

Vulnerabilities, if any, will have to be addressed and glitches fixed. This critical aspect of testing can influence if an application can be rolled out or requires to be redesigned.

Seamless integration:

Financial applications require to be able to integrate with other plans well. They must be able to manage complicated workflows without a hitch and support multi-tier processing without difficulty.

Database testing:

Successful database management is critical to efficiently handling data and letting users perform various tasks quickly. Testing triggers and data honesty (among other techniques) can increase user experience and the application’s functionality.

Cons

One of the major drawbacks is that automated software testing tools can be expensive to deploy. And the cost increases with the complexity of the deployment.

For example, big companies typically have various enterprise systems and interfaces in place, the sum of which increases the level of complexity connected with implementing any new tool.

Automated testing includes the obvious surface type of operations, functions, and back-end (such as security and how the updates affect the system).

Additionally, before purchasing an automated software testing tool, ensure you test it. Test it with your system to assure compatibility. Most of the retailers will check the tool for adaptability, but that is not enough for your money's worth.

Ask them to demonstrate the tool in your system. You want to understand how the tool works and what its return on investment might be.
